Life expectancy at birth in Turkmenistan
Turkmenistan: Life expectancy at birth was 70.07 years in 2023. ▲ Rising
Life expectancy at birth in Turkmenistan, 1950–2023
Source: UN, World Population Prospects (2024)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in years.
Analysis
The most recent figure for life expectancy at birth in Turkmenistan is 70.07 years, measured in 2023. That is the highest value across all 74 years on record.
That represents a change of up 0.2% on the previous year and up 1.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, life expectancy at birth in Turkmenistan peaked at 70.07 years in 2023 and was at its lowest, 48.1 years, in 1950.
That places Turkmenistan 169th out of 236 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 74 years of available data.
